    Abstract

    Four Phasor Measurement Units (PMUs) record continuously voltage and current phasors in the 400 kV and 132 kV transmission system of Eastern Denmark. The abstract evaluates the unique concept for power system monitoring using PMUs. It focuses on utilization of synchronized phasor measurements from Nysted off-shore wind farm during a severe storm in 2005. The wind speeds during the event were so high, that Nysted offshore wind farm as well as a significant amount of on-land wind production in Denmark was disconnected from the grid. The PMU analysis illustrates that PMUs complement the traditional measurements from a traditional SCADA system. The case reveals the close relation between voltages, power flows and voltage phase angles over a wide area.
